Removed some files to save space, made bitmap smaller, brought everything up to date

git-svn-id: svn://svn.rockbox.org/rockbox/trunk@802 a1c6a512-1295-4272-9138-f99709370657
This commit is contained in:
Felix Arends 2002-05-29 16:34:40 +00:00
parent 56f7202328
commit 175ac8961e
12 changed files with 104 additions and 28 deletions

Binary file not shown.

Binary file not shown.

Before

Width:  |  Height:  |  Size: 253 KiB

BIN
uisimulator/win32/UI256.bmp Normal file

Binary file not shown.

After

Width:  |  Height:  |  Size: 85 KiB

View file

@ -31,7 +31,7 @@ void button_init(void)
last_key = 0 ;
}
int button_get(void)
int button_get(bool block)
{
int btn = 0;
if (KEY (VK_NUMPAD4) ||

View file

@ -22,12 +22,15 @@ TARGET = rockboxui
FIRMWAREDIR = ../../firmware
DRIVERS = $(FIRMWAREDIR)/drivers
COMMON = $(FIRMWAREDIR)/common
SIMDIR = ../win32/
APPDIR = ../../apps/
RECDIR = $(APPDIR)recorder/
RM = del
CC = cl
DEFINES = -DHAVE_CONFIG_H -DGETTIMEOFDAY_TWO_ARGS -DSIMULATOR -DARCHOS_RECORDER -D_WIN32 -DWIN32
LDFLAGS = /ouisw32.exe /link -subsystem:windows
INCLUDES = -I$(FIRMWAREDIR) -I$(DRIVERS) -I$(COMMON)
INCLUDES = -I$(FIRMWAREDIR) -I$(DRIVERS) -I$(COMMON) -I$(SIMDIR) -I$(APPDIR) -I$(RECDIR)
LIBS = gdi32.lib user32.lib
@ -35,8 +38,10 @@ CFLAGS = $(DEBUG) $(DEFINES) $(INCLUDES) /MD /Fd"Release/vc70.pdb"
#SRCS = $(wildcard *.c)
SRCS = lcd-win32.c tetris.c uisw32.c lcd.c button.c tree.c app.c \
chartables.c kernel.c Release/uisw32.res dir-win32.c
SRCS = lcd-win32.c tetris.c uisw32.c lcd.c button.c tree.c main.c \
chartables.c kernel.c uisw32.res dir-win32.c main_menu.c \
play.c bmp.c debug-win32.c screensaver.c menu.c credits.c \
icons.c sound_menu.c mpeg.c id3.c settings.c sprintf.c
OBJS = $(SRCS:.c=.obj)
@ -49,14 +54,47 @@ lcd.obj: $(DRIVERS)/lcd.c
chartables.obj: $(FIRMWAREDIR)/chartables.c
$(CC) $(CFLAGS) -c $(FIRMWAREDIR)/chartables.c -ochartables.obj
tetris.obj: ../tetris.c
$(CC) $(CFLAGS) -c ../tetris.c -otetris.obj
tetris.obj: ../../apps/recorder/tetris.c
$(CC) $(CFLAGS) -c ../../apps/recorder/tetris.c -otetris.obj
tree.obj: ../tree.c
$(CC) $(CFLAGS) -c ../tree.c -otree.obj
tree.obj: ../../apps/tree.c
$(CC) $(CFLAGS) -c ../../apps/tree.c -otree.obj
app.obj: ../app.c
$(CC) $(CFLAGS) -c ../app.c -oapp.obj
main.obj: ../../apps/main.c
$(CC) $(CFLAGS) -c ../../apps/main.c -omain.obj
main_menu.obj: ../../apps/main_menu.c
$(CC) $(CFLAGS) -c ../../apps/main_menu.c -omain_menu.obj
play.obj: ../../apps/play.c
$(CC) $(CFLAGS) -c ../../apps/play.c -oplay.obj
bmp.obj: ../../apps/recorder/bmp.c
$(CC) $(CFLAGS) -c ../../apps/recorder/bmp.c -obmp.obj
screensaver.obj: ../../apps/recorder/screensaver.c
$(CC) $(CFLAGS) -c ../../apps/recorder/screensaver.c -oscreensaver.obj
menu.obj: ../../apps/menu.c
$(CC) $(CFLAGS) -c ../../apps/menu.c -omenu.obj
credits.obj: ../../apps/credits.c
$(CC) $(CFLAGS) -c ../../apps/credits.c -ocredits.obj
icons.obj: ../../apps/recorder/icons.c
$(CC) $(CFLAGS) -c ../../apps/recorder/icons.c -oicons.obj
sound_menu.obj: ../../apps/sound_menu.c
$(CC) $(CFLAGS) -c ../../apps/sound_menu.c -osound_menu.obj
id3.obj: $(FIRMWAREDIR)/id3.c
$(CC) $(CFLAGS) -c $(FIRMWAREDIR)/id3.c -oid3.obj
settings.obj: $(FIRMWAREDIR)/settings.c
$(CC) $(CFLAGS) -c $(FIRMWAREDIR)/settings.c -osettings.obj
sprintf.obj: $(FIRMWAREDIR)/common/sprintf.c
$(CC) $(CFLAGS) -c $(FIRMWAREDIR)/common/sprintf.c -osprintf.obj
clean:
$(RM) *.obj

View file

@ -26,7 +26,7 @@ char panic_buf[128];
// whatever it says ;)
void panic( char *message )
{
debug( message );
debugf ( message );
PostQuitMessage (-1);
}

View file

@ -3,13 +3,15 @@
// Used by uisw32.rc
//
#define IDB_BITMAP1 102
#define IDB_UI 102
#define IDR_JPG1 103
#define IDB_BITMAP2 104
#define IDB_UI 104
// Next default values for new objects
//
#ifdef APSTUDIO_INVOKED
#ifndef APSTUDIO_READONLY_SYMBOLS
#define _APS_NEXT_RESOURCE_VALUE 103
#define _APS_NEXT_RESOURCE_VALUE 105
#define _APS_NEXT_COMMAND_VALUE 40001
#define _APS_NEXT_CONTROL_VALUE 1001
#define _APS_NEXT_SYMED_VALUE 101

Binary file not shown.

View file

@ -50,7 +50,7 @@ LRESULT GUIWndProc (
case WM_CREATE:
// load background image
hBkgnd = (HBITMAP)LoadImage (GetModuleHandle (NULL), MAKEINTRESOURCE(IDB_UI),
IMAGE_BITMAP, 0, 0, LR_DEFAULTCOLOR);
IMAGE_BITMAP, 0, 0, LR_VGACOLOR);
hMemDc = CreateCompatibleDC (GetDC (hWnd));
SelectObject (hMemDc, hBkgnd);
return TRUE;

View file

@ -52,7 +52,7 @@ END
// Bitmap
//
IDB_UI BITMAP "UI.bmp"
IDB_UI BITMAP "UI256.bmp"
#endif // English (U.S.) resources
/////////////////////////////////////////////////////////////////////////////

Binary file not shown.

View file

@ -19,8 +19,8 @@
<Tool
Name="VCCLCompilerTool"
Optimization="0"
AdditionalIncludeDirectories="&quot;C:\Programming\CVS Checkout\RockBox\firmware&quot;;&quot;C:\Programming\CVS Checkout\RockBox\firmware\drivers&quot;;&quot;C:\Programming\CVS Checkout\RockBox\firmware\common&quot;"
PreprocessorDefinitions="WIN32;_DEBUG;_WINDOWS;ARCHOS_RECORDER;SIMULATOR;HAVE_LCD_BITMAP"
AdditionalIncludeDirectories="&quot;C:\Programming\CVS Checkout\RockBox\apps\recorder&quot;;&quot;C:\Programming\CVS Checkout\RockBox\apps&quot;;&quot;C:\Programming\CVS Checkout\RockBox\firmware&quot;;&quot;C:\Programming\CVS Checkout\RockBox\uisimulator\win32&quot;;&quot;C:\Programming\CVS Checkout\RockBox\firmware\drivers&quot;;&quot;C:\Programming\CVS Checkout\RockBox\firmware\common&quot;"
PreprocessorDefinitions="WIN32;_DEBUG;_WINDOWS;ARCHOS_RECORDER;SIMULATOR;HAVE_LCD_BITMAP;SIMULATOR;"
MinimalRebuild="TRUE"
BasicRuntimeChecks="3"
RuntimeLibrary="1"
@ -107,7 +107,7 @@
Name="Source Files"
Filter="cpp;c;cxx;def;odl;idl;hpj;bat;asm">
<File
RelativePath="..\app.c">
RelativePath="..\..\apps\recorder\bmp.c">
</File>
<File
RelativePath="button.c">
@ -115,6 +115,9 @@
<File
RelativePath="..\..\firmware\chartables.c">
</File>
<File
RelativePath="..\..\apps\credits.c">
</File>
<File
RelativePath="debug-win32.c">
</File>
@ -122,10 +125,7 @@
RelativePath="dir-win32.c">
</File>
<File
RelativePath="..\..\firmware\disk.c">
</File>
<File
RelativePath="..\icons.c">
RelativePath="..\..\apps\recorder\icons.c">
</File>
<File
RelativePath="..\..\firmware\id3.c">
@ -140,31 +140,67 @@
RelativePath="..\..\firmware\drivers\lcd.c">
</File>
<File
RelativePath="..\menu.c">
RelativePath="..\..\apps\main.c">
</File>
<File
RelativePath="..\..\apps\main_menu.c">
</File>
<File
RelativePath="..\..\apps\menu.c">
<FileConfiguration
Name="Debug|Win32">
<Tool
Name="VCCLCompilerTool"
ObjectFile="$(IntDir)/$(InputName)1.obj"/>
</FileConfiguration>
<FileConfiguration
Name="Release|Win32">
<Tool
Name="VCCLCompilerTool"
ObjectFile="$(IntDir)/$(InputName)1.obj"/>
</FileConfiguration>
</File>
<File
RelativePath="mpeg.c">
</File>
<File
RelativePath="panic-win32.c">
</File>
<File
RelativePath="..\play.c">
RelativePath="..\..\apps\play.c">
<FileConfiguration
Name="Debug|Win32">
<Tool
Name="VCCLCompilerTool"
ObjectFile="$(IntDir)/$(InputName)1.obj"/>
</FileConfiguration>
<FileConfiguration
Name="Release|Win32">
<Tool
Name="VCCLCompilerTool"
ObjectFile="$(IntDir)/$(InputName)1.obj"/>
</FileConfiguration>
</File>
<File
RelativePath="..\..\firmware\playlist.c">
</File>
<File
RelativePath="..\screensaver.c">
RelativePath="..\..\apps\recorder\screensaver.c">
</File>
<File
RelativePath="..\..\firmware\settings.c">
</File>
<File
RelativePath="..\..\apps\sound_menu.c">
</File>
<File
RelativePath="..\..\firmware\common\sprintf.c">
</File>
<File
RelativePath="..\tetris.c">
RelativePath="..\..\apps\recorder\tetris.c">
</File>
<File
RelativePath="..\tree.c">
RelativePath="..\..\apps\tree.c">
</File>
<File
RelativePath="uisw32.c">
@ -202,7 +238,7 @@
Name="Resource Files"
Filter="rc;ico;cur;bmp;dlg;rc2;rct;bin;rgs;gif;jpg;jpeg;jpe">
<File
RelativePath="UI.bmp">
RelativePath="UI256.bmp">
</File>
<File
RelativePath="uisw32.rc">